This section covers trace propagation in the Ostrellan service mesh. Every inbound request to the Brindlewick gateway is assigned a trace context, which is forwarded through all downstream hops, including the async fanout into the Coverly queue workers. Sampling decisions are made at the edge and are immutable downstream, so no internal service can widen collection scope. Span payloads are scrubbed before export. The sampling and retention parameters we propose are as follows.

constants for yaduf-fahag:
BUDGETS = {
    "kelix": 528,
    "briwyn": 734,
}

FAQ — Why is the Quillset autocomplete index slow after failover? The standby index on the Norrow cluster rebuilds suggestion tries lazily, so first queries hit cold shards. Expected degradation window: under ten minutes. Do not force a full rebuild; it blocks writes. If latency persists, unlock the maintenance console and trigger a warm sweep. Console access during review requires the sealed recovery credential. The recovery passphrase follows below.

vault phrase of kaduf-baweg = norael-julox-raleth-wenok-eliir-ulamir-ulair-norwyn-rusion

## ProctorQueue Environments

ProctorQueue handles exam-session intake for Veralto Assessments. Staging mirrors production but uses synthetic candidate records, so escalations from staging can be closed without review. Production runs in two regions with automatic failover; queue depth above 500 triggers a page to the on-call rotation. When verifying a candidate's stuck session, confirm the environment first. The current production configuration values are listed below.

service settings:
FRAMIR_LOG_LEVEL=debug
FRAMIR_METRICS_HOST=metrics.framir.tolvaqcorp.corp
FRAMIR_POOL_SIZE=16